Final Rationale
The Kalshi anchor (20%) and the 2000–2024 empirical hit rate for this exact 0.4pp band (20%) agree, which argues against a large deviation from market pricing. Offsetting that, institutional baselines (CBO ~1.8% for 2031–2036, Fed longer-run median 2.0%) center the distribution just below the band, and parametric models give only 7–11% in-band, so some downward shading is justified; the critique's point that 'No' captures both recession and boom tails reinforces this. The critique's counterpoints — that the +9pp move may reflect real information, that six years of forecast revisions make CBO/Fed a weak anchor, and that resolution-vintage ambiguity widens uncertainty — mostly argue for staying near the market rather than moving far from it, and largely cancel against the structural-slowdown case. I therefore finalize at 18% YES, a modest shade below the 20% market price, which is where both forecasters landed and where the balanced evidence supports.

[kalshi_direct, kalshi_related] 2. **Historical frequency 1950–2024/1990–2024** — Full sample (1948–2024, n=77): mean 3.13%, stdev 2.33%, only 8/77 (10.4%) years fell in [2.1,2.5]. 1990–2024 (n=35): mean 2.47%, stdev 1.74%, 5/35 (14.3%) in-band. 2000–2024 (n=25): mean 2.16%, 5/25 (20.0%) in-band — closest to current era. [code_execution] 3. **Official long-run projections** — CBO (Jan 2026): potential GDP growth 2.1%/yr 2026–2030, slowing to 1.8%/yr 2031–2036, implying **2032 ≈ 1.8%**, below the band's low end. Fed SEP (Mar 2026) longer-run median raised to **2.0%** (range 1.7–2.5%), also mostly below/at the low edge of the band. IMF specific 2032 US figure not found; medium-term convergence ~2% consistent with CBO/Fed. Gap. 6. **Stdev / normal-model probability** — Historical annual stdev ≈1.7–2.3% depending on window. Normal-distribution model with mean 1.8–2.2%, stdev 1.5–2.2% gives P(2.1–2.5%) ≈ 7–11%, notably below empirical modern-era base rate (14–20%) because real-world growth clusters more tightly near trend than Gaussian tails suggest.
